Output 51a68bcd0c51abb53f3e20ca34d646de157b64514040fcaf5ac77df3a5c4e640:1

value
9494
script pubkey
OP_0 OP_PUSHBYTES_20 8ddde9363e030fd28285304fe3f6d9cc74b7e511
address
bc1q3hw7jd37qv8a9q59xp878akee36t0eg3wjg9fy
transaction
51a68bcd0c51abb53f3e20ca34d646de157b64514040fcaf5ac77df3a5c4e640
confirmations
362804
spent
true